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
74891 12301 6078485078 745177
331522 14394
331522 14394
8631060 79 3792079 25199397 4166
All about undefined
Interested in learning more?
331522 14394
8631060 79 3792079 25199397 4166
See more
81687 02680834 80544129
179 645773367 6820
See more
1506914540 15270397
80817135 160 47427 61163 162432
See more